Enclosed is an agreed judgment between Halliburton Services and Wichita Appraisal
District. This is for the tax year 1993 and 1994. Our office appraised this
property for $897,951 in 1993 and for $812,145 for 1994. We have agreed that these
values were excessive based on information now available. We, along with
Halliburton, have agreed on a settlement value of $700,000 for 1993 and $600,000 for
1994.
Halliburton vacated and closed this plant in 1993. The property was constructed to
a large degree to satisfy Halliburton's needs. The property was on the market for
some time at a price in range of our appraisals, but they were unsuccessful in
selling the property. It is presently leased to a tenant who has the option to
purchase for $300,000. Also they have a fee appraisal for $375,000.
I feel that based on the information now known, the appraisal district has made more
than reasonable settlement with Halliburton and still managed to maintain a good
working relationship with them.
Enclosed is the computation of the refund amounts for each district based on the
appropriate tax rates. Please note that there is no interest on this settlement.
